American Toad vs Awa rocket frog

Anaxyrus americanus compared with Hyloxalus awa

Taxonomic Classification

Rank American Toad Awa rocket frog
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um same Chordata (Chordates) Chordata (Chordates)
Class same Amphibia (Amphibians) Amphibia (Amphibians)
Order same Anura (Frogs & Toads) Anura (Frogs & Toads)
Family Bufonidae Dendrobatidae (Poison Dart Frogs)
Genus Anaxyrus Hyloxalus
Species Anaxyrus americanus Hyloxalus awa

Evolutionary Relationship

American Toad and Awa rocket frog share a common ancestor at the Order level: Anura. (Frogs & Toads)
